The next-generation graphics cards of

AMD and NVIDIA are progressing in an orderly and steady manner. Although it is not very likely that AMD will see a new generation of graphics cards within this year, even if it can be seen, it will be at the end of the year, but various news will gradually leak out. Now Someone found clues about the RDNA 3 architecture graphics card in the Linux driver code.

According to a report by videocardz, MCD_INSTANCE_NUM is listed in an AMDGPU Linux driver. This is the assumed video memory of RDNA 3 Navi 31 GPU that matches the number of it/controller chips. Interestingly, AMD replaced MCD with UMC_NODE a week later. , obviously to deliberately hide this secret.

This roughly confirms the rumors that the Navi 31 GPU has a GCD (Graphics Computing Chip) and six MCD (Multiple Cache I/O Chips). This card is likely to have a 384-bit video memory width, and may have a 192MB Infinity Cache. If AMD uses 3D V-Cache on each MCD, the cache capacity will be increased to 384MB. In fact, in May this year, the design block diagram of Navi 31 GPU was leaked. From the picture, it can be seen that this GPU is quite large, but the specific size is not clear.

With 384bit memory bandwidth and 18Gbps GDDR6 memory, the memory bandwidth of the new flagship Radeon RX 7900 series graphics card can reach 864GB/s, which is 50% higher than RX 6950XT. This value does not include the bandwidth of Infinity Cache, which The cache capacity is also 50% larger than the current Navi 21.
